SQL2000:移除数据库备份路径指南
sql2000删除数据库备份路径

首页 2025-04-08 13:55:48



SQL Server 2000:高效管理,删除数据库备份路径的必要性与操作指南 在数据库管理领域,SQL Server 2000作为一款经典且历史悠久的数据库管理系统,至今仍在一些企业环境中发挥着重要作用

    尽管随着技术的发展,更先进的版本如SQL Server 2012、2016乃至Azure SQL Database不断涌现,但对于许多维护老旧系统或特定应用的企业而言,掌握并优化SQL Server 2000的管理技巧仍然至关重要

    本文将深入探讨在SQL Server 2000环境中删除数据库备份路径的必要性和具体操作步骤,旨在帮助数据库管理员(DBAs)更有效地管理存储空间,提升系统性能

     一、理解数据库备份路径的重要性 在SQL Server 2000中,数据库备份是数据保护策略的核心组成部分

    通过定期备份数据库,企业能够确保在遭遇硬件故障、数据损坏或人为错误时迅速恢复数据,减少业务中断的风险

    备份路径,即存储这些备份文件的文件夹位置,对于备份操作的成功与否至关重要

     - 存储效率:合理的备份路径规划可以最大化利用存储空间,避免备份文件散落于各个角落,导致管理混乱

     - 恢复速度:将备份文件存放在高性能的存储设备上,可以显著提高数据恢复的速度,尤其是在紧急情况下

     - 安全性:选择安全的备份路径,如网络共享或专用备份服务器,可以增强备份文件的安全防护,防止未经授权的访问

     然而,随着时间的推移,备份路径的管理也可能成为一项挑战

    旧的备份文件可能占用大量磁盘空间,影响系统性能;无效的备份路径则可能导致备份作业失败,影响数据的连续性和完整性

    因此,定期清理和优化备份路径成为数据库管理中不可或缺的一环

     二、删除数据库备份路径的必要性 1.释放存储空间:随着时间的推移,旧的备份文件可能会积累成山,占用宝贵的磁盘空间

    删除这些不再需要的备份文件,可以释放空间供其他关键业务使用

     2.优化备份性能:过多的备份文件不仅占用磁盘空间,还可能影响备份和恢复操作的效率

    定期清理备份路径,保持文件数量在合理范围内,有助于提升备份作业的速度和成功率

     3.减少管理复杂度:无效的或过时的备份路径会增加管理的复杂性

    通过删除这些路径,可以简化备份策略,降低管理成本

     4.增强安全性:保留过多的备份文件,特别是那些包含敏感信息的文件,可能会增加数据泄露的风险

    定期审查和删除不再需要的备份,是维护数据安全的重要措施之一

     三、删除数据库备份路径前的准备工作 在动手删除任何备份路径或文件之前,务必做好充分的准备工作,以确保操作的安全性和有效性

     1.评估备份策略:回顾当前的备份策略,确定哪些备份是必要的,哪些是可以删除的

    这通常涉及备份保留周期、业务连续性需求和法规遵从性等因素

     2.验证备份完整性:在删除任何备份文件之前,使用SQL Server提供的工具(如RESTORE VERIFYONLY命令)验证备份文件的完整性

    这可以确保在需要时能够成功恢复数据

     3.备份日志记录:维护详细的备份日志,记录每次备份操作的时间、文件名、路径以及操作结果

    这将有助于追踪备份文件的状态,避免误删重要备份

     4.通知相关方:在执行删除操作前,通知所有相关的利益相关者,包括业务用户、IT团队和合规部门,确保他们了解即将进行的操作及其潜在影响

     四、删除数据库备份路径的具体步骤 在SQL Server 2000中,删除数据库备份路径通常涉及手动操作,因为该版本不如后续版本那样支持高级自动化工具

    以下是一个逐步指南,帮助DBAs安全有效地删除不再需要的备份路径和文件

     1. 识别并删除备份文件 - 使用文件资源管理器:首先,通过Windows文件资源管理器浏览到存储备份文件的目录

    根据之前评估的备份策略,识别出哪些文件是可以安全删除的

     - 谨慎操作:在删除文件之前,再次确认文件的可删除性,最好是通过备份日志进行核对

    一旦确定,可以手动删除这些文件

     2. 更新SQL Server备份作业(如果适用) - SQL Server企业管理器:打开SQL Server企业管理器,导航到“管理”下的“SQL Server作业”

     - 查找并编辑备份作业:在作业列表中,找到负责数据库备份的作业

    双击作业名称以打开其属性窗口

     - 修改备份路径:在作业步骤中,找到执行备份操作的T-SQL命令

    如果之前使用的备份路径已被删除,需要在这里更新为新的有效路径

     - 保存并启用作业:完成修改后,保存作业设置,并确保作业处于启用状态,以便按计划继续执行备份操作

     3. 清理无效的备份设备(如果适用) - 识别无效设备:在SQL Server中,备份设备可以是逻辑备份文件或物理磁盘设备

    使用`sp_helpbackupdevice`存储过程列出所有定义的备份设备,并识别出那些指向已删除或不再使用的路径的设备

     - 删除无效设备:对于不再需要的备份设备,可以使用`sp_dropdevice`存储过程将其删除

    例如,要删除名为`MyOldBackupDevice`的备份设备,可以执行以下命令: sql EXECsp_dropdevice MyOldBackupDevice; 注意:在删除备份设备之前,请确保该设备上没有任何活动的备份文件,否则会导致错误

     4. 验证操作结果 - 检查磁盘空间:删除操作完成后,检查存储备份文件的磁盘空间是否得到释放

     - 测试备份作业:手动触发一次备份作业,确保新的备份路径有效,且作业能够成功完成

     - 监控和日志记录:持续监控备份作业的状态,并记录任何异常或错误

    这有助于及时发现并解决潜在问题

     五、最佳实践与建议 - 自动化清理任务:虽然SQL Server 2000不直接支持高级的自动化工具,但可以通过编写脚本(如批处理文件或SQL脚本)结合Windows任务计划程序来定期执行备份路径的清理任务

     - 定期审计:定期对备份策略和备份路径进行审计,确保它们符合当前的业务需求和安全标准

     - 文档化:维护详细的文档,记录备份策略、备份路径、清理流程以及任何相关的自定义脚本或自动化任务

    这将有助于新加入的DBA快速上手,并在必要时提供快速参考

     - 培训与教育:对DBA团队进行定期培训,确保他们了解最新的备份最佳实践、新的安全威胁以及如何有效管理备份路径和文件

     六、结语 在SQL Server 2000环境中,删除数据库备份路径是一项既重要又敏感的任务

    通过细致的准备工作、精确的操作步骤以及持续的监控和维护,DBAs可以有效地管理备份存储空间,提升系统性能,并确保数据的安全性和可用性

    尽管SQL Server 2000已经逐渐退出历史舞台,但对于那些仍在使用它的企业来说,掌握这些管理技巧仍然是保持业务连续性和竞争力的关键所在

    

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道